Evaluating Gym Locations

The location of a gym plays a vital role in your ability to maintain a consistent workout routine. Factors such as convenience, accessibility, and the proximity of the gym to your home or workplace can influence your decision.

When assessing potential gym locations, consider the following factors:

  • Distance from home or work
  • Availability of public transport or parking
  • Neighborhood safety
  • Nearby amenities like shops or cafes

Analyzing Membership Options and Costs

Understanding membership structures is essential when choosing a gym. Options may include monthly subscriptions, annual plans, or pay-per-visit arrangements.

Exploring Trial Memberships and Tours

Trial memberships or free passes offer an excellent opportunity to gauge if a gym aligns with your fitness goals before committing. Conducting effective gym tours is essential in evaluating various aspects of the facility.

Here’s a step-by-step guide for conducting gym tours:

  • Schedule a visit during peak hours to observe the atmosphere
  • Ask about classes and equipment availability
  • Inspect locker rooms, showers, and other amenities

During trial sessions, focus on how comfortable you feel with the environment and whether it supports your fitness objectives.
